|
|
|||||
Регистрация: Sep 2007
Сообщений: 43
|
Профайлер SWF из интернета
Приветствую всех,
Есть ли возможность использовать профайлер (например flashdevlop) для отслеживания утечек памяти. SWF я тестирую на тестовом сервере в интернете. Локально профайлер работает отлично, но мне нужно подключить его именно к swf в интернете. Приложение очень часто обращается к вэб сервису и принимает необходимые данные в XML. Локально тестировать смысла нет, запуская swf локально оно не может достучаться до вэб сервиса. Пока получалось только использовать break point, в браузере приложение останавливалось и были доступны локальные переменные. А внутри flashdevelop профайлера все пусто (Memory, Live objects count, Objects). Искал другие профайлеры, нашел только информацию про Adobe Monocle, вот видео на 37 минуте показывают этого монстра. Как я понял это пока только в разработке и скачать нельзя. Подскажите может есть какие-то решения? |
|
|||||
__________________
http://artem-lobachenkov.ru/ |
|
|||||
Регистрация: Sep 2007
Сообщений: 43
|
Всем спасибо за помощь.
В итоге получилось профайлить с помощью flashdevelop. И фэбсервис теперь отдает данные в локальную флешку. C:\Users\[Your name]\mm.cfg надо добавить: PreloadSWF=C:\Program Files (x86)\FlashDevelop\Data\AS3Context\Profiler4.swf Fiddler: Firefox / Tools / Monitor with Fiddler / нажимаем - Force traffic to Fiddler Открываем fiddler AutoResponder tab и перетягиваем в него локальную swf. Нажимаем чекбоксы: Enable automatic reponces, Unmatched requests passt. Компилируем изменения кода, обновляем удаленную страницу в браузере. Во flashdevelop profiler нажимаем Start Profile. |
Часовой пояс GMT +4, время: 02:06. |
|
« Предыдущая тема | Следующая тема » |
|
|